I just bought the star san 8oz bottle and it has two top's on it. One top is for measuring out a 1/2oz -1/4oz of the solution but i can not seem to figure out how to use it ... Please excuse my stupidity and anyone who has used one of these bottles can you help me out ?
 
Sure, just remove the small cap (leave the big one on) , hold the bottle with the caps upright and gently squeeze. The liquid will rise up in the small chamber, stop when it gets to the 1/4 ounce mark and just pour that into a gallon of water. I use a spring water jug with a screw cap...then I put the cap on and shake it for a bit.
 
thanks alot! i was going to try and make a 5g batch of solution to get my bottles and siphon tubing sanitized . any idea how long they should sit in the solution?
 
If you haven't done so already, don't bother making 5 gallons of the stuff. It will last a while, but you don't need 5 gallons, you need maybe a gallon or two. Contract time required is something short like 30 seconds to a minute. Get yourself a spray bottle. Spray the solution into the neck of the bottle and swirl a bit. Spray it into the hoses and on the outside. If the stuff is clean to begin with, star san will work like magic.
 
I mix up a quart spray bottle at a time with 2 eye-droppersful (about 2ml) of concentrate.
If you use distilled water it will remain effective longer.
